Studying the rise and fall, and rise again of COVID-19

(WCBS 880) — America is seeing another surge in COVID-19 cases, especially in areas where vaccination rates remain low.

The cases are being driven by the Delta variant, which was first found in India and has now become the most dominant strain in many parts of the U.S. and around the world.

As the cases continue to surge, the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ention has even reversed course on its masking guidance and is again recommending all Americans – including those who are fully vaccinated – wear masks in indoor settings in areas with "substantial" or "high" coronavirus transmission.

In this week’s 880 In Depth Podcast, we look into Americans’ views on inoculations, vaccine hesitancy, the rise of the Delta variant, instances in which fully vaccinated people are contracting COVID-19 and more.

Joining us this week is Dr. Celine Gounder, an infectious disease specialist and epidemiologist who served on the Biden-Harris Transition Advisory team on the pandemic. We also speak with the Chairman of Medicine at Staten Island University Hospital, Dr. Theodore Strange, who has been following the rise of the virus in one of New York City’s COVID hotspots.
